Stock events for Moody's Corp. (MCO)
Over the past six months, Moody's stock has been influenced by several events. Strong Q1 and Q2 2025 earnings reports positively impacted the stock. Analyst upgrades, such as Deutsche Bank's upgrade to "Buy," also contributed to favorable performance. Strategic acquisitions and partnerships, including increased ownership in MERIS Ratings and the acquisition of ICR Chile, signaled growth. Leadership changes, such as the appointment of an interim President of Moody's Analytics, introduced some uncertainty. An insider stock sale by SVP Richard Steele led to a slight fall in shares. MCO stock experienced fluctuating movement, reaching a 52-week high of $531.93 on February 14, 2025, and a 52-week low of $378.71 on April 7, 2025.
Demand Seasonality affecting Moody's Corp.’s stock price
The demand for Moody's products and services is influenced by seasonality in the broader credit markets. Corporate credit markets exhibit seasonal variations in interest rates and lending volumes, with increased borrowing during late spring and fall and lower lending volumes in winter and summer. Moody's Investors Service may experience fluctuations in demand corresponding to these issuance cycles, and Moody's Analytics' risk management and data solutions could see seasonal patterns aligned with financial market activity.
Overview of Moody's Corp.’s business
Moody's Corporation operates in the financial sector as a global integrated risk assessment firm, providing financial services and tools through two segments: Moody's Investors Service (MIS), a credit rating agency, and Moody's Analytics (MA), which develops risk management products and services.
MCO’s Geographic footprint
Moody's Corporation has a significant global presence with revenue distribution in fiscal year 2024 from International Regions (50%), Europe/Middle East/Africa (EMEA) (33.43%), Asia Pacific (9.67%), and the United States (6.9%). Moody's Investors Service operates in over 110 countries.
MCO Corporate Image Assessment
Moody's maintains a strong brand reputation as a leading provider of credit ratings and financial analysis. The company is recognized for its competitive position and operating margins in the credit ratings market. Moody's is praised for its role as a leading data provider specializing in artificial intelligence within the financial sector. The formation of Moody's ESG Solutions Group demonstrates a commitment to ESG insights. Moody's Wildfire Risk Model successfully completed the California Department of Insurance review process in August 2025. The company's reputation is closely tied to the accuracy and timeliness of their assessments.
Ownership
Moody's Corporation's ownership is predominantly institutional, with approximately 91.28% held by institutional shareholders, including Berkshire Hathaway Inc., BlackRock, Inc., and Vanguard Group Inc. Berkshire Hathaway Inc. is the largest individual shareholder, owning 97.09% of the company. Insiders own approximately 97.97% of Moody's, while retail investors hold 0.00%.
Ask Our Expert AI Analyst
Price Chart
$481.25